Output 69d6824e1621640e2bcedf3104fec0773190a375b26c8f68042a71db3bd31d88:1

value
19638044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 313d1ba389acc3de1ee805bd9e1ef33492ec8320 OP_EQUAL
address
MCPWYgipVupZrk2H3wTQcPv9dSAymgrqPw
transaction
69d6824e1621640e2bcedf3104fec0773190a375b26c8f68042a71db3bd31d88
spent
true